North Dakota Gov. Kelly Armstrong has appointed Michelle Kommer of Fargo to the State Board of Higher Education, the governor’s office announced Thursday.

Kommer previously held roles in state government, including as commerce commissioner, labor commissioner and executive director of Job Service North Dakota. Kommer is an attorney and owns and operates HighRoad Partners, a firm that provides services related to human resources, benefits and payroll.
